تفاوت بین div و span

فهرست مطالب:

تفاوت بین div و span
تفاوت بین div و span

تصویری: تفاوت بین div و span

تصویری: تفاوت بین div و span
تصویری: Divs vs Spans 2024, نوامبر
Anonim

تفاوت کلیدی – div vs span

HTML یک زبان پرکاربرد برای توسعه صفحات وب است. مخفف عبارت Hyper Text Markup Language است. اصطلاح Hyper به پیوند دادن به سایر منابع وب در اینترنت اشاره دارد. اصطلاح نشانه گذاری به توانایی ایجاد متن فرمت شده با تصاویر و سایر منابع چندرسانه ای اشاره دارد. هایپرلینک ها اجزای اصلی در HTML هستند که همه منابع وب را به یکدیگر متصل می کنند. چندین نسخه از HTML وجود دارد. آنها HTML 2.0، 3.2، 4.01 و HTML5 هستند. اساسا HTML یک سند متنی با برچسب است. این روش به مرورگر وب می گوید که چگونه صفحه وب را برای نمایش آن ساختاربندی کند. div و span دو تگ در HTML هستند.هر عنصر HTML بسته به نوع عنصر یک مقدار نمایش پیش فرض دارد. بنابراین، آنها می توانند یک بلوک یا عناصر درون خطی باشند. این مقاله به تفاوت بین div و span می پردازد. تفاوت اصلی بین div و span این است که div یک عنصر سطح بلوک است در حالی که span یک عنصر درون خطی است.

div چیست؟

همه اسناد html با اعلان نوع سند شروع می شوند. امروزه رایج ترین نسخه HTML HTML5 است. بنابراین، اعلان نوع است. تمام تگ های html باید در داخل تگ ها و قرار گیرند. جزئیات ضروری صفحه وب در داخل تگ گنجانده شده است. صفحه وب قابل مشاهده در داخل تگ نوشته شده است. برای هر هدف برچسب هایی وجود دارد.

تگبرای پاراگراف ها استفاده می شود.

،

و غیره برای سرفصل ها استفاده می شود. محتوای داخل تگ شروع و پایان به عنوان یک عنصر شناخته می شود. به عنوان مثال

این یک پاراگراف است

تفاوت بین div و span
تفاوت بین div و span

شکل 01: HTML5

هر عنصر HTML بسته به نوع عنصر یک مقدار نمایش پیش فرض دارد. مقادیر نمایش پیش فرض می توانند بلوک یا درون خطی باشند. عناصر سطح بلوک همیشه با یک خط جدید شروع می شوند. این عناصر تمام عرض موجود را می گیرند. چند نمونه از عناصر سطح بلوک عبارتند از

، و

تگ div نیز یک عنصر سطح بلوک در HTML است. نحو به شرح زیر است.

سلام دنیا!

عناصر div محفظه ای برای عناصر دیگر است. بنابراین، مجموعه ای از عناصر را می توان در عنصر div بسته بندی کرد. هنگامی که با Cascading Style Sheet (CSS) استفاده می شود، تگ div می تواند برای استایل دادن به یک بلوک محتوا استفاده شود. به کد زیر مراجعه کنید.

تفاوت بین div و span_شکل 03
تفاوت بین div و span_شکل 03

دو پاراگراف در داخل تگ div قرار دارند. تمام محتوای داخل تگ div دارای رنگ پس‌زمینه سیاه و رنگ قلم سفید است.

span چیست؟

بر خلاف عناصر سطح بلوک، عناصر درون خطی در یک خط جدید شروع نمی شوند. فقط عرض مورد نیاز را می گیرد. چند نمونه از عناصر درون خطی عبارتند از,, و

تفاوت کلیدی بین div و span
تفاوت کلیدی بین div و span

تگ span نیز یک عنصر درون خطی در HTML است. نحو به شرح زیر است.

سلام دنیا!

شکل 02: برچسب div و span

برچسب span به عنوان یک محفظه برای برخی از متن استفاده می شود. این تگ می تواند با CSS نیز استفاده شود. بنابراین می توان بخشی از متن را استایل بندی کرد. به مثال زیر مراجعه کنید. «paragraph1» در داخل تگ span قرار دارد. رنگ با استفاده از ویژگی سبک CSS اضافه می شود.

این پاراگراف 1 است

شباهت‌های بین div و span چیست؟

  • هم div و هم span برچسب ها را در HTML گروه بندی می کنند.
  • هم div و هم span حاوی تگ شروع و پایان هستند.
  • هم div و هم span می توانند ویژگی style داشته باشند.

تفاوت بین div و span چیست؟

div vs span

div یک تگ HTML است که یک بخش یا بخش را در یک سند HTML تعریف می کند. Span یک تگ HTML است که برای گروه بندی عناصر درون خطی در یک سند HTML استفاده می شود.
استفاده
برچسب div به عنوان ظرفی برای عناصر دیگر استفاده می شود. برچسب span به عنوان یک محفظه برای برخی از متن استفاده می شود.
خط جدید
برچسب div با یک خط جدید شروع می شود. برچسب span با یک خط جدید شروع نمی شود.
عرض مورد نیاز
برچسب div تمام عرض را خواهد گرفت. برچسب span فقط عرض لازم را خواهد گرفت.
Syntax

خلاصه – div vs span

HTML مخفف Hyper Text Markup Language است. برای توسعه وب سایت استفاده می شود. این زبان از برچسب ها تشکیل شده است. تگ های گروه بندی div و span در HTML. آنها برای تعریف یک بخش در یک سند استفاده می شوند. این مقاله تفاوت بین تگ div و span را توضیح داد. تفاوت بین div و span این است که div یک عنصر سطح بلوک است در حالی که span یک عنصر درون خطی است.

دانلود PDF div vs span

می توانید نسخه PDF این مقاله را دانلود کنید و طبق یادداشت استنادی از آن برای اهداف آفلاین استفاده کنید. لطفاً نسخه PDF را از اینجا دانلود کنید: تفاوت بین div و span

توصیه شده: